If the commission determines that a shortage of grain exists or that the quality of grain in storage is insufficient to meet the obligations at a warehouse, if a license expires and is not renewed, if a license is surrendered to or canceled or revoked by the commission for violation of any statute or rule or regulation adopted and promulgated by the commission, or if a warehouse is operated without a license, the commission may close the warehouse and do one or more of the following:

(1)Take title to all grain stored in the warehouse at that time in trust for distribution on a pro rata basis to all valid owners, depositors, or storers of grain who are holders of evidence of ownership of grain. Source: Laws 1987, LB 164, § 23; Laws 1989, LB 78, § 34; Laws 1992, LB 366, § 64; Laws 2005, LB 492, § 6. Annotations: When the Public Service Commission adjudicates claims under the Grain Warehouse Act, its objective is to determine those owners, depositors, storers, or qualified check holders at the time a warehouse is closed. In re Claims Against Pierce Elevator, 291 Neb. 798, 868 N.W.2d 781 (2015).
